Hi hchazari,

You can retrieve your hand histories on PokerStars by going to "Requests" and clicking "Hand History." Probably select the "1 week" option. If that's not far enough back, just email support@pokerstars.com and tell them what you're looking for.

On Full Tilt, I believe you need to go to their website and look on the player control panel. This link might work: www.my.fulltiltpoker.com/nl/hand-history

I've had issues with it not working in the past, just email Full Tilt support if you can't figure it out and they should point you in the right direction.

Another suggestion is just to play a few games, select a HH with plenty of decision making within it, and use that for review. Reviewing a game a few months ago is more likely to be less relevant and less indicative of your thought process and decision making skills today.

Coaching Review

So I came back to poker in December after a long break and contacted ChicagoRy about some coaching. I was playing the 30$ games at the time. I sent him a HH of me playing against an aggressive donk-bettor and 2 weeks later another HH against an aggressive 3bettor, those were 2 types of players I was having some trouble with and with his detailed reviews and good advice he helped me through. Today I played a 50$ reg who was 3betting like a madman. At one point I flatted a 3bet with Q9s and the guy cbet on A84r, I remembered what Ryan taught me in that HH about attacking those guys on dry flops, I raised him and he insta-folded. That hand reminded me that I need to write a review for Ryan and here I am. I beat the crap out of this reg and felt really confident in my strategy and it was thanks to a single HH I sent a month ago.

I also purchased a leakfinder from him, I sent him 30 minutes of footage and got back two videos totaling in about 2 hours (!). He really went through every spot in great detail and I felt I got way more than what I paid for, the discounts he offers for videos posted on husng.com is just sick value, and his HH pricing is also lower than it should be.

Today I'm playing the 50$ and 80$ games on FTP and will no doubt continue to work with Ryan in the future. I highly recommend his services to any aspiring husng player.
